The intelligent spraying robot is an automated device that combines advanced robot technology, intelligent control technology, and spraying processes. To give you a better understanding of the application of robots in the coating industry, I will introduce this product to you in detail.

Working Principle

Programming Control: The motion trajectory and spraying parameters of the robot are controlled through pre-written programs. Based on the shape, dimensions, and specific spraying needs of the workpiece, operators are able to configure parameters within the programming software. These parameters include the movement trajectory of the robot, the orientation of the spray gun, the rate at which spraying occurs, as well as the volume of paint being dispensed.

Sensor Feedback: During the spraying process, the sensors continuously feed back information to the control system. For example, the visual sensor can monitor the spraying effect in real time and detect problems such as missed spraying and uneven spraying; the distance sensor can automatically adjust the distance between the robot and the workpiece according to the undulations of the workpiece surface to ensure the spraying quality. The control system promptly adjusts the robot's motion and spraying parameters according to the information fed back by the sensors to ensure that the spraying effect reaches the best.

Composition Structure

Mechanical Body: It is usually composed of multiple joints and arms, featuring a high degree of flexibility and motion precision. It is capable of freely navigating through three - dimensional space to arrive at all kinds of parts that are in need of spraying.

Spraying System: Comprising components like spray guns and paint supply apparatuses, this system is highly adaptable. Spray guns, which come in different types such as air spray guns and electrostatic spray guns, are carefully chosen based on specific spraying demands. Their performance characteristics are tailored to meet the requirements of diverse spraying tasks. Meanwhile, the paint supply device plays a crucial role in accurately delivering paint to the spray gun, guaranteeing a consistent and stable paint supply throughout the spraying operation.

Control System: Functioning as the “brain” of the intelligent spraying robot, the control system is tasked with receiving data from a variety of sensors. It then uses this information to precisely govern the robot's motion path, as well as control key spraying parameters. This enables the robot to execute spraying tasks with high precision and efficiency. The control system usually adopts advanced algorithms and software, which can achieve complex motion planning and precise spraying operations.

Sensor System: It includes visual sensors, distance sensors, etc. The visual sensor can identify the shape, position, and surface condition of the workpiece, helping the robot accurately locate the spraying area; the distance sensor is used to detect the distance between the robot and the workpiece to ensure the uniformity and accuracy of spraying.
